WebThe specific heat increases rapidly with temperature, up to 1500K where it levels off at approximately 2.2 kj/kg.K as shown in Fig.3.8. It is believed to be relatively insensitive to the differences between the various grades of synthetic graphite, and the spread of values found in the literature may be attributed to experimental variations.
